Cultivation Guide

Cultivating Snow Leopard requires both expertise and attention to detail, as its rich genetic background demands optimal environmental conditions to fully express its potential. Indoor growers typically report flowering durations of 8-10 weeks, whereas outdoor cultivators may require an extended period until harvest in late autumn.

Growers have found that the strain exhibits moderately challenging traits owing to its indica-dominant genetics. High humidity levels and cooler nighttime temperatures are particularly beneficial, and careful control of these factors can enhance resin production.

Nutrient management plays a critical role in the development of Snow Leopard. It is recommended that growers use a balanced nutrient solution during the vegetative phase, transitioning to a phosphorus-rich formula during flowering to support the dense, resin-laden buds. Data from cultivation logs indicate that plants receiving optimal nutritional regimens report a yield increase of up to 20% compared to those with subpar nutrition.

Pruning and training techniques such as low-stress training (LST) have proven indispensable for maximizing exposure to light and airflow, thereby preventing common issues like bud rot. Numerous horticultural studies have shown that employing LST can result in a 15-25% increase in overall yield for indica-dominant strains like Snow Leopard. Growers are advised to ensure that the plants receive at least 600-800 µmol/m²/s of light intensity during the flowering stage to encourage robust bud formation.

For those cultivating outdoors, selecting a site with ample sunlight and consistent moderate temperatures is crucial. The strain’s overall resilience benefits from clear skies and a well-drained environment, where rainfall is moderate but consistent. Historical weather analyses in regions where similar strains are cultivated suggest that an average of 8-10 hours of direct sunlight daily is optimal.

Pest management is another critical area, as Snow Leopard’s dense buds can sometimes create microclimates ideal for the development of mold or pests like spider mites. Implementing organic pesticides and periodic inspections has proven to be effective, with data showing a reduction in pest-related crop losses by nearly 30%.

Finally, adequate curing is imperative to maintain the strain’s delectable aroma and flavor. Post-harvest, it is recommended that the buds are dried slowly in a controlled environment at around 60% humidity and temperatures of 60-70°F over 7-10 days. This controlled process helps to preserve the volatile terpenes, with research suggesting that optimal curing improves overall taste and results in smoother smoke.

For cultivators aiming at professional quality, adhering meticulously to these guidelines can lead to an impressive harvest, with yields averaging between 400-500 grams per square meter indoors. The comprehensive cultivation practices not only maximize the strain’s potential but also ensure that the unique characteristics of Snow Leopard are fully manifested in its final product.
